Investigating the Activity of the Supported Bimetallic Ni-Co Catalysts on the Dry Reforming of Methane

Gholamreza Moradi; Hamed Hemmati; Sahar rostami

Volume 18, Issue 3 , September 2021, , Pages 63-73

https://doi.org/10.22034/ijche.2022.315787.1416

Abstract
  In this work, the effect of the Si/Al ratio on the activity of zeolite supported bimetallic (Ni-Co) catalysts for Dry Reforming of Methane (DRM) has been studied. Samples are prepared with impregnation and sol-gel methods and then calcined at 550 °C for 2 h. The catalysts were characterized by XRD, ...  Read More

Theoretical and Empirical Equilibrium Concentration for the Dry Reforming of Methane

Gh. Moradi; H. Hemmati

Volume 18, Issue 2 , May 2021, , Pages 31-47

https://doi.org/10.22034/ijche.2021.293859.1401

Abstract
  The Dry Reforming of Methane, which uses methane and carbon dioxide, the two greenhouse gasses, to produce synthesis gas, has received considerable attention recently. In this work, the equilibrium conversion that is the maximum possible conversion has been obtained experimentally and theoretically. ...  Read More
